public class TestImageSearcherWeighted extends TestCase {
    private String[] testFiles = new String[] { "img01.JPG", "img02.JPG", "img03.JPG", "img04.JPG", "img05.JPG" };
    private String testFilesPath = "../Lire/src/test/resources/images/";
    private String indexPath = "test-index-extensive";
    private int numsearches = 5;

    public void testSearch() throws IOException {
        IndexReader reader = IndexReader.open(FSDirectory.open(new File(indexPath)));
        int numDocs = reader.numDocs();
        System.out.println("numDocs = " + numDocs);
        ImageSearcher searcher1 = ImageSearcherFactory.createWeightedSearcher(10, 0.2f, 0.8f, 1.0f);
        ImageSearcher searcher2 = ImageSearcherFactory.createWeightedSearcher(10, 0.8f, 0.0f, 1.0f);
        ImageSearcher searcher3 = ImageSearcherFactory.createWeightedSearcher(10, 0.0f, 1.0f, 0.0f);
        FileInputStream imageStream = new FileInputStream(testFilesPath + testFiles[0]);
        BufferedImage bimg = ImageIO.read(imageStream);
        ImageSearchHits hits = null;
        hits = searcher1.search(bimg, reader);
        for (int i = 0; i < 5; i++) {
            System.out.println(hits.score(i) + ": "
                    + hits.doc(i).getField(DocumentBuilder.FIELD_NAME_IDENTIFIER).stringValue());
        }
        System.out.println("-");
        hits = searcher2.search(bimg, reader);
        for (int i = 0; i < 5; i++) {
            System.out.println(hits.score(i) + ": "
                    + hits.doc(i).getField(DocumentBuilder.FIELD_NAME_IDENTIFIER).stringValue());
        }
        System.out.println("-");
        hits = searcher3.search(bimg, reader);
        for (int i = 0; i < 5; i++) {
            System.out.println(hits.score(i) + ": "
                    + hits.doc(i).getField(DocumentBuilder.FIELD_NAME_IDENTIFIER).stringValue());
        }
    }
}
